摘要
Longlived spallogenic 53Mn was determined in 36 individual chondrites. Combining our data with those available so far in literature (in total 91 53Mn-values of 61 individual stones) a 53Mnproduction rate of 478 ± 84dpm/kg Fe was derived. Based on this figure it was possible to calculate 53Mn-radiation ages for more than 30 stones with Trad ≤ 10 × 106 yr. A comparison of our results with the respective rare gas- and 26Al-exposure ages (so far available) shows that in general a good agreement exists between ages calculated by these three different methods. Only in the case of 'finds', e.g. in Bondoc and some other stones of probably high terrestrial ages. partial losses of 53Mn seem to have occurred. For well preserved objects the 53Mn method is ideal for the estimation of terrestrial residence times. © 1978.
